// Heads up: build agents in the Dunmore pool drift up to 4s apart,
// and our artifact freshness check used to treat that as tampering.
// This constant is the skew allowance — keep it tight, since widening
// it also widens the replay window. Calibrated against the build below.

pipeline stamp: htk4_66df

Ticket: BRK-2241 — Memory leak in thumbnail cache

The Lanternfish image cache never evicts decoded bitmaps when a gallery view is dismissed mid-scroll. RSS climbs roughly 40 MB per session on the Marwick tablet build and eventually triggers OOM kills. Root cause looks like a retained listener holding the cache map. Fix swaps in weak references plus an explicit clear on dismiss. Repro steps attached. The build where this was confirmed is noted below.

pipeline stamp: htk3_20a

Subject: Receipt mailer patch going out

Hey support crew,

Quick heads up: the Givewell... kidding — the Heartpenny donation-receipt mailer gets a patch tonight. Fixes the duplicate-receipt thing a few donors flagged last week, plus the broken total on multi-currency gifts. Receipts queued before 6pm will still use the old template, so don't panic if screenshots look different until tomorrow. If a donor reports a missing receipt after tonight, quote them the build token below.

trace token, bawep-fahof: htk6_262092

**Ticket: Signature verification failure — Remindrix appointment job**

The nightly clinic reminder job aborted at the artifact verification stage. The job bundle was rebuilt yesterday after the schema patch, but the verifier still references the prior signing material, so every run fails cleanly before sending any reminders. No patient messages were dropped incorrectly. To restore the job, update the verifier with the current key, provided below.

deploy key for kahag-kagaf: bky9_uLYdkfG6Z